Kanchanbagh Police Arrested Two For Creating Public Nuisance

Hyderabad, Dec 27 (Maxim News): The Kanchanbagh Police arrested two accused persons Babu Ghani (45) and Abdul Khaza (32) both the resident of Hafeez Baba Nagar, Hyderabad in a petty case U/s 70(A) CP Act & 186 IPC on the charge of obstructing Public servant duties and creating a public nuisance in drunken condition.

During the course of the investigation, the accused persons were apprehended on December 26 at their house, after a detailed inquiry accused persons were arrested and have been produced before the Court and the Court convicted the accused persons for 20-day jail and sent them to judicial custody.
